Well, there are two versions that were confirmed to be out there: the russian version is out since 2007 and has Starforce for protection. The EU version is multilanguage and is indeed protected by TAGES.
No confirmation if the US really got out. The US version should have been out there since the end of June, but most american people posting in piratesahoy forums agree on the fact that they've never saw in stores that version. Even more, the US stores don't seem to be informed that such a game came out. On the other hand, IGN.com has a review of the game. Gamersgate still doesn't offer the game for sale and download and the release dates for the game on Gamersgate are changing constantly (last time I've checked where for october 2009). Even in Europe the game is extremely hard to find and some UK stores are listing the game as pre-order (game.co.uk) . On the other hand you can find some copies at play.com. The publisher it's quasiabsent from the game's official forums and there are no answers to the questions where the game can be found in stores. If you are lucky, in Europe, you might stumble over a small shop that might have a small stock (Germany and France had some copies of the game). The lack of communication between the publisher and its possible customers is at least puzzling. |

I bought the game at a Wal-Mart in Northern Ontario. The game was released under the Playlogic banner and developed by the Russian company Akella. Basically I can't get the game to run with the TAGES protection, keeps telling me to insert the DVD even though the disc is in the drive. I haven't found any solution after hours of searching the net. I figured a nocd would be a nice easy solution but no luck there either.

Try updating the TAGES drivers and make sure that you have no programs that are installing virtual drives on your PC (Daemon Tools, Alciohol 120%, Nero, Power ISO, UltraISO, Virtual CD).
There are no cracks available for the Multi5 and the US versions, while for the russian version it's available only a crack for v1.212 (the EU and the US versions are patched at v1.3) |
